Easy to manoeuvre

Contrary to some all-terrain pushchairs which typically come with air-filled tyres (that are great for bumpy ground but can be susceptible to punctures) a lightweight pushchair typically has solid tyres that are easy to manoeuvre over any surface. They are also typically equipped with a great suspension system, which makes the ride for your baby more comfortable. If you are looking for a buggy which can also function as a jogger, pick one with an front wheel that locks into place and a brake that can be operated by one hand.

Baby is comfortable and safe

The best pushchairs have a seat unit that is roomy, padded and ventilated to ensure it is comfortable for your baby or toddler. It should also be able recline to allow your child to sit up and observe the world around them. They are usually equipped with adjustable straps and leg rests to allow you to find the most comfortable position.

You can also purchase all-terrain pushchairs specifically designed for off-road use. These pushchairs have big tires that are puncture-proof and have excellent suspension. They are ideal for walking on country roads or cobblestones in markets. three wheel pushchairs could be heavier, bulkier and harder to fold into the boot.

All-terrain strollers are more expensive than standard strollers. However If you reside in rural areas, or are often taking your buggy off the road it could be worth the cost. They can also be a bit difficult to navigate in smaller areas and stores, as they can be quite wide.
